Similar Listings
BMW E92 ECU Body Control Module Junction Box L1 PL2 JBBFE 9177978
BMW E92 ECU Body Control Module Junction Box L1 PL2 JBBFE 9150718
BMW Body Control Module Junction Box E82 E92 1 3 SERIES 61359227178
BMW 3 Series E92 ECU Body Control Module Junction Box L1 PL2 JBBFE II 9187533
9177978 Bmw E92 3 Series ECU Body Control Module Junction Box L1 PL2 JBBFE II
BMW 3 SERIES E92 E93 2005-2012 ECU JUNCTION BOX BODY CONTROL MODULE UNIT 9177987
9267200 Bmw 3 Series E92 ECU Body Control Module Junction Box L1 PL2 JBBFE II
BMW 3 Coupe E92 335 d Body Control Unit 9131780 3.0 Diesel 210kw 2006